SIMPLE SWITCHER Power Converter 150 KHz 1A Step-Down Voltage Regulator 5-DDPAK/TO-263 The LM2595S-ADJ/NOPB is a switching voltage regulator manufactured by Texas Instruments (formerly National Semiconductor, NS).  

### **Specifications:**  
- **Output Voltage Range:** Adjustable from 1.23V to 37V  
- **Output Current:** Up to 1A  
- **Input Voltage Range:** 4.5V to 40V  
- **Switching Frequency:** 150 kHz (fixed)  
- **Efficiency:** Up to 80%  
- **Operating Junction Temperature:** -40°C to +125°C  
- **Package:** TO-263-5 (D2PAK)  

### **Descriptions:**  
- A step-down (buck) switching regulator with adjustable output voltage.  
- Includes frequency compensation, a fixed-frequency oscillator, and thermal shutdown protection.  
- Requires minimal external components for operation.  

### **Features:**  
- Adjustable output with feedback voltage of 1.23V (typical).  
- Internal current limiting and thermal shutdown protection.  
- Low standby current (50 µA typical) in shutdown mode.  
- Uses a simple inductor-capacitor (LC) filter for output smoothing.
